The Definitive Guide to A4 Printing Paper

A4 printing paper is a staple in both home and office environments. With its standardized dimensions of 210 mm × 297 mm (8.27 in × 11.69 in), A4 paper is commonly utilized for a myriad of applications, from printing documents to crafting presentations. 2. Types of A4 Printing Paper

A4 paper comes in various types and finishes. Each has its particular uses and advantages:

2.1 Copy Paper

Copy paper is typically the most typical type of A4 paper. It is developed for high-volume printing and is often utilized in printers and copiers.

FunctionDetails
Weight70-90 GSM (grams per square meter)
FinishMatte or smooth
UsageEveryday printing, photocopying

2.2 Photo Paper

Picture paper is ideal for printing top quality images. It typically has a shiny or satin surface, which enhances color vibrancy and depth.

FunctionDetails
Weight180-300 GSM
CompleteGlossy, semi-gloss, or matte
UsePhotography, prints for display

2.3 Cardstock

Cardstock is thicker than standard copy paper, making it appropriate for jobs needing resilience, such as company cards, invites, and sales brochures.

FunctionDetails
Weight200-350 GSM
FinishMatte or shiny
UsageCrafting, business cards, invitations

2.4 Specialty Papers

Specialty papers include a large range of options such as recycled paper, textured paper, and colored paper. These are typically utilized for specific functions like art projects or distinct presentations.

FeatureDetails
WeightVaries extensively
End upTextured, colored, or patterned
UseInvites, art jobs, distinct prints

3. The Importance of Paper Weight

The weight of the paper is crucial in identifying its viability for different jobs. Paper weight is measured in grams per square meter (GSM). Here's a quick breakdown of common weights and their uses:

GSM RangeUsage Case
60-70 GSMBasic Cheap Copy Paper paper
75-90 GSMHigh-quality Order Copy Paper and printing
100-150 GSMPresentation products, leaflets
180-300 GSMPicture printing
200-350 GSMCardstock for long lasting products

Choosing the best paper weight for a job will enhance the final product's quality and appearance.

4. A4 Paper vs. Other Paper Sizes

A4 is just among numerous paper sizes readily available. Comprehending how it compares to other sizes can help in selecting the right paper for your needs.

SizeDimensions (mm)Dimensions (inches)Common Uses
A4210 × 2978.27 × 11.69Standard files, letters
A5148 × 2105.83 × 8.27Note pads, invites
A3297 × 42011.69 × 16.54Posters, larger files
Letter216 × 2798.5 × 11North American standard documents

Secret Differences

  • Use: A4 is preferred in many nations, while Letter size controls in North America.
  • Element Ratio: A4 has a 1: √ 2 aspect ratio, which preserves proportions even when reduced or bigger, making it useful for copying.

5. Often Asked Questions (FAQs)

Q1: Can A4 paper be used in Letter-size printers?

A1: Most printers can manage both A4 and Letter sizes, however it's important to inspect the printer settings to make sure appropriate alignment and printing.

Q2: What is the very best kind of A4 paper for high-quality images?

A2: Photo paper with a glossy or satin finish is best for top quality image printing, as it improves color saturation and clearness.

Q3: Is recycled A4 paper a great alternative for business usage?

Q5: Does the surface of A4 paper matter?

A5: Yes, the surface can substantially affect the look and feel of printed products. For example, glossy surfaces are much better for vibrant images, while matte surfaces are typically chosen for text-heavy documents.
